Exploring Material Choices: Why Wood Shines

When discussing materials for chess boards, one can’t overlook the charm of wood. Wooden chess pieces paired with a finewood chess boardcreate a cohesive look that is hard to beat. Wood brings warmth and richness that are often associated with luxury and heritage. Here are some popular types of wood used in chess boards:

  • Maple: This light-colored wood is often used for the squares on chess boards due to its smooth finish and subtle grain.

  • Walnut: Known for its rich, dark hue, walnut is used either as the entire board or in combination with lighter woods for contrast.

  • Rosewood: A favorite for luxury boards, rosewood not only looks stunning but also offers durability.

  • Teak: Known for its resilience and water resistance, teak is an excellent choice for outdoor chess boards.

Maintaining Your Chess Board for Longevity

Once you’ve chosen or invested in a beautiful chess board, taking care of it is essential to ensure it lasts a lifetime. Here are some tips for maintaining your chess board:

  • Regular Cleaning: Dust the surface regularly with a soft cloth to prevent dirt buildup. For wooden boards, using a slightly damp cloth can help remove smudges; just ensure not to soak the wood.

  • Avoid Direct Sunlight: Prolonged exposure to sunlight can fade colors and warp wood. Keep your board in a shaded location.

  • Proper Storage: If storing the board, keep it in a protective case to avoid scratches and dust accumulation.

  • Condition Wood: For wooden surfaces, use a wood conditioner periodically to maintain its luster and protect the finish.
